What is a Manual Treadmill?
A manual treadmill operates entirely through the user's own physical effort. Cost-Effectiveness
One of the most significant advantages of manual treadmills is their price. They are usually cheaper than electric treadmills and can use a terrific workout without breaking the bank.
2. Mobility
Manual treadmills are normally lighter and easier to move. This mobility allows users to set them up in different places, making it possible to exercise in different environments.
3. No Electricity Required
For those who are energy-conscious or reside in locations with unstable electricity supply, a manual treadmill supplies a sustainable choice. Users can exercise without relying on an electrical outlet, making them eco-friendly as well.
4. Engaged Workouts

5. Lower Risk of Injury
Due to the fact that manual treadmills usually have a lower maximum speed than electric designs, they can be more secure for beginners or those recovering from injuries. Users maintain greater control over their speed and intensity.
Downsides of Manual Treadmills
While manual Treadmills In Uk use numerous benefits, they do have some downsides.
1. Steeper Learning Curve
For those accustomed to electric treadmills, the shift to a manual design may need some modification. Users should discover how to correctly manage their rate and stride.
2. Minimal Features
Lots of manual treadmills lack the sophisticated features found in electric designs, such as set exercises, heart rate displays, and incline settings.
3. Less Suitable for High-Intensity Workouts
While manual treadmills can definitely be used for extreme exercises, they may not provide the same level of speed and versatility as electric models, which can limit alternatives for advanced users.
